释义 | pre·scind transitive verb 1. archaic < the brevity of his reign prescinded many … hopes of his good government — Richard Brathwaite > 2. < its momentousness … prescinded their minds from the goat — Malcolm Lowry > < I cannot prescind … the existence of a sensible thing from being perceived — George Berkeley > intransitive verb < we have prescinded from all these concrete characteristics — Peter Dunne > < if we prescind entirely from any audience consideration — Quarterly Journal of Speech > Synonyms: see detach |
